What Are Sphere Modules?

Sphere Modulesarrived with theFeybreak update for Palworld, and they’re best thought of asupgrades for yourPal Spheres. These handy gadgets tweak how your spheres work, giving you the edge when capturing wild Pals all over Palpagos.

EverySphere Modulebumps up a sphere’s capture strengthto some extent, but each one alsobrings its own unique twist. Somelet you throw spheres farther, othersadd a curved arc to catch Pals off-guard, and a few evenhone in on targets like heat-seeking missiles, so you won’t need to put an effort into aiming.

How To Craft Every Sphere Module

Currently, there aresix Sphere Modules, and getting your hands on them starts withunlocking their individual recipes. You’ll need to reach a certain Technology Level and spend Technology Points to learn each one. Once unlocked, these modules can be crafted in aSphere Workbenchor anySphere Assembly Line.

How To Get Resources For Sphere Modules

To craft Sphere Modules, it’s important to know exactlywhere to find the specific materialsrequired for each one.

How To Get

Paldium Fragment

To get Paldium Fragments,mine the blue Paldium Nodesthat are found almost everywhere around the map. While any weapon works, a pickaxe will get the job done faster.

Ingot

You’ll need tosmelt Ore in any Furnaceto make Ingots.Ore deposits are usually found in clustersacross the overworld, or you canbuild an Ore Mining Site at your baseto let appropriate Pals do the heavy lifting.

Stone

Stone is one of the easiest materials to collect.Mine rocks manually, orset up a Stone Pit at your baseand assign Pals to farm it for you.

Ancient Civilization Parts

Some Sphere Modules will require a great deal ofAncient Civilization Parts, and there are several ways to get this resource. The easiest method is todefeat or capture low-level Alpha PalslikeSweepa at (-227, -593),Gummos at (-112, -62), orChillet at (173, -417).

Cement

After reaching level 19 and learning it,Cementcan be crafted from 50x stone, 1x bone, and 1x pal fluid.

Refined Ingot

To makeRefined Ingots,combine Oreand Coalin an Improved Furnace. However, you’ll need to unlock this furnace atLevel 34.

Carbon Fiber

To craftCarbon Fiber, you’ll need to feed2x Coal or 5x Charcoalto the Production Assembly Line.

Pal Metal Ingot

To craftPal Metal Ingots, you’ll first need tounlock, build, and power up the Electric Furnace. After that, you’ll need tofeed it 4x Ore and 2x Paldium Fragmentto make the resource.

Ancient Civilization Core

Unlike Ancient Civilization Parts, these come fromRaid Bosses like Blazamut Ryu. Summoning and defeating them is no easy task, socome prepared for a tough fight.

Plasteel

To obtainPlasteel, you’ll need tounlock it at level 50 first. Once that’s done, you can craft it using an Electric Furnace with the following materials:5x Crude Oil,5x Paldium Fragments, and10x Ore.

However, securingCrude Oilcan be quite a headache, as you’ll either need to raid Oil Rigs or establish your own Crude Oil Extractor in areas rich in crude oil deposits.

Dark Fragment

This resource is occasionallydropped by the latest Dark-type Pals that roam Feybreak Island. Whether you capture or defeat them, hunting Pals likeStarryon,Dazzi Noct, andOmasculmight drop betweenone and three Dark Fragments.

How To Use Sphere Modules

A Sphere Module is primed for actionas soon as you craft and equip itin the dedicated Sphere Module slot. Once you slot it in, yourcatching spheres receive an immediate upgradeand there are no additional steps required.

Simplychoose your target and launch the sphere. The module’s effectactivates instantly, whether you’re utilizing the Curve Module to flank Pals or the Homing Module for precise targeting.

Some modules may appear toimpart flashy gimmicks, but others, like theHoming ModuleandSniper Modules, prove to be highly effective.

Theincreased capture poweryou gain from each of them is incredibly beneficial, which is why you’ll want tomove on to Sphere Modules that offer higher Capture Strengthwhen possible.
